Update on Sin Cara returning to Smackdown

Luis Ignascio Urive Alvirde is still serving his 30-day suspension for a Wellness policy violation, however, his character, Sin Cara, is returning tonight at the Smackdown taping in Sacramento, CA. Dave Meltzer of The Wrestling Observer reports that another Lucha wrestler (rumored to be Hunico from FCW) will don the mask this evening.

Related Posts